Communications Devices Connecting a Network Cable A network cable has an 8-pin RJ-45 connector at each end and may contain noise suppression circuitry, which prevents interference with TV and radio reception. 1. Orient the end of a network cable with noise suppression circuitry 1 toward the RJ-45 jack on the notebook. 2. Plug the network cable into the RJ-45 jack 2. 3. Plug the other end of the cable into a network jack 3. 4. Start or restart the notebook. Connecting a network cable 7-4 Hardware Guide
